General Information
The Dealers Den will be in Hall F of the Donald E. Stevens Convention Center (also known as the Rosemont Convention Center), on the main floor level.
This convention center building is connected via Skywalk to the Hyatt Regency O’Hare and Hilton hotels. Street-level access is across the street (River Road) from the Doubletree and Crowne Plaza hotels and has reasonably quick access next door from the front doors of the Hyatt Regency O’Hare hotel.

Table Dimensions & Pricing
Tables in the Dealers Den are six feet by thirty inches (6’x 30”). Each table will be provided with a single (1) tablecloth and two (2) chairs. There will be four feet (4’) of space behind the tables next to walls, and three and a half feet (3.5’) of space behind tables on the islands.
The cost of tables is as follows. These prices do not include any Badges. When filing an application, you are required to purchase a badge for the primary business owner defined as the “Primary Dealer”.
The cost of tables is as follows:
Single | $250.00 |
Double | $525.00 |
Triple | $775.00 |
Quad | $1050.00 |
End Cap Premium | $150.00 |
Booth | $1500.00 |
Suite | $2200.00 |
Booths consist of four (4): eight feet by eighteen-inch (8'x18”) tables arranged in a square, with access on all sides.
Suites are fifteen by fifteen feet (15’ x 15’) spaces set off by pipe and drape, with one side open. Tables and chairs will be provided in the Suites by request only.

Electrical Power
Electrical prices subject to change.
Level 1: $110 up to 300W
Generally enough power for a cell-phone charger, single laptop computer, portable (small) laminator, printer, or point-of-sale/payment processor device.Level 2: $200 up to 600W
Generally, will run 2 laptops or 2 sets of lighting for your space.Level 3: $ up to 1000W
Can be used for higher draw items such as a bag sealer or extensive lighting displays.If you require more than 1000W, there is an option on the signup to let us know and we will reach out with additional power and pricing options on a case-by-case basis.
You will need to select the level of power which you need, depending on the wattage you expect to use. It is not necessary to delay submitting your application until a custom pricing is settled; the agreed-upon amount will be included in your approved application notice.
Please reach out if you have questions about what your equipment may draw, and we will try to help you estimate the draw of the equipment you would like to use. We may not be able to accommodate very high draw items such as heat guns. Every power-consuming device sold in the United States is required to list their wattage draw on the device; this will assist you in determining which level of power you require.
Also, per Rosemont Convention Center regulations, all extension cords and power strips must be three-prong. If the Fire Marshall sees any two-prong extension cords or power strips being used he will demand that they be replaced. Midwest Furfest Operations will not have a supply of these to lend to Dealers, so be sure that you bring your own extension cords.

Approvals & Notifications
Applications are vetted through a multi-level and crosschecked process, and take into consideration an Applicant’s social media, table setup at other events, diversity and uniqueness, and most importantly the ability to provide enough content that aligns with Midwest FurFest’s content regulation guidelines.
Applications are not approved on a first-come basis.
Applications which are received after the application window is closed will not be considered.
Dealers who use AI extensively in their products will not be selected for approval.
Approvals, Declines, and Waiting List notices will be sent out by email within four (4) weeks of the end of the application period.

Table Sharing
Table sharing is defined as having another Dealer from the approved Wait List who is running a separate business from your own and using part of your approved Dealer space.
Requests to share space with another Dealer can be done using the “Special Requests” section of the application, or by email to dealers@furfest.org .
A sharing application cannot be made later than four (4) weeks before the convention start date due to requirements from publications.
If the sharing application is approved, both Dealers will be considered equal and individual entities, and thus each are responsible to sign and agree to the MFF Terms & Conditions and are accountable for any Assistants under their own company group.
Any action that the Midwest FurFest Staff must engage with one Dealer, will not affect the other Dealer who is in the shared space agreement, unless it pertains to both Dealers specifically.
The Second Dealer will also be required to collect Illinois Sales Tax and provide the required contact information for our report to the Illinois Department of Revenue. See below for further information on sales tax policies.
Sharing space with another Dealer without prior approval will be grounds for removal from the Dealers Den for BOTH Dealers, with possible further actions.

Sales Tax
All Dealers, including those who are sharing another Dealer’s space, are required by the State of Illinois to collect Illinois State Sales Tax. Payment of the collected taxes is to be sent by the Dealer within ten (10) days of the end of the convention to the Illinois Department of Revenue.
Midwest FurFest falls under the category of Special Events and is required to provide the Illinois Department of Revenue with a list of all Dealers.
Copies of IDOR-6-SETR, which is used for reporting and paying sales tax for those dealers who do not have an Illinois business license, will be emailed to all Dealers prior to the con. Limited paper copies will be available at the con.
Information on obtaining a business license is available here; note that it is possible to obtain a license online in one to two days. Proof of an Illinois Business License is not required either with your application or at the convention, but if you do have it, we are requesting that you provide your IBT number on the application or as soon as possible after you obtain one so that it can be included in our report.
It is solely the Dealer's responsibility to collect, complete, file, and send their Tax payment. Midwest FurFest is not responsible or accountable for any of this process.

Content Guidelines:
We strongly encourage merchandise content be Furry / Anthropomorphic / Animal-based in nature. And while a portion of generic art is acceptable, it should not be the majority content.
Please be aware that certain members of the furry fandom are sensitive to the use of real fur in fursuits and tails, as well as such things as taxidermy. While these are not banned, it is requested that you consider this in your choice of merchandise and displays.
No food or beverages may be sold of any kind. This includes teas, coffee, sodas, candy, baked goods, imported goods, etc.
18+ Content Moderation:
All adult art must have genitalia (defined as female nipples or any detailing/definition of male and female groin areas) covered with stickers, post-it's, opaque tape, etc. Placing the covering on the plastic sleeve holding the print is acceptable. Items that are not suitable for minors must be kept separately from non-adult material. A tag or divider between “regular” and “adult” material in a binder is not sufficient.
It is the responsibility of the Dealer to keep adult materials out of the hands and sight of anyone under 18 years of age, and to ensure that these materials are discreetly handled when being viewed by a customer who is over 18. Minors attending Midwest FurFest will have clearly identifiable badges, and all Dealers will be told how to recognize them. Midwest FurFest holds each Dealer responsible to ensure that minors are not permitted to view, handle, or be otherwise exposed to adult materials.
The only exception to these display rules is for merchandise in the Adult Dealer Annex.
Dealers who are repeatedly found to be displaying adult-oriented items in such a fashion that underage members can view them, will result in (but not limited to) removal from the Dealers Den with no refunds.
IP Intellectual Property Policy:
Official Midwest Furry Fandom Inc. Legal Policy as of February 2025:
You must own or have licensed the rights to all merchandise you have for sale. If this depicts a character of any kind in any medium, you must be the owner of all necessary copyright and trademark rights or you must have licensed them from the owner. Practically, this means that if someone is selling merchandise depicting characters owned / published by a large commercial entity, Dealers can't sell it unless they can prove they have the license to do so in writing.
Unlicensed depictions of characters appearing in third parties' movies, TV shows, books, sound recordings, still images sculptures or any other media. No fan art, and no counterfeit goods.
Unauthorized reproductions or bootlegs of books, audiovisual and sound recordings, or other media.
Works generated solely by AI means are absolutely not permitted.
Any other articles that Midwest Furry Fandom deems to violate this policy in its sole discretion.
Midwest Furry Fandom, Inc. reserves the right in its sole discretion to require the removal of any articles that violate this policy. Midwest Furry Fandom Inc reserves the sole right to respond to refusal to comply with this policy in any appropriate manner including revocation of privileges to conduct commerce at Midwest FurFest and removal from Midwest FurFest premises.

Safe Display Height:
For 2024, we limited displays to a height of 10 feet from the floor. This decision was difficult one and is due to incidents and safety concerns at previous FurFest events and other conventions. We appreciated everyone's feedback and workability to help make our event hall a safer place and more visually accessible to all Guests.
For 2025 we are clarifying these rules:
Table-based displays are strictly limited to ten (10) feet from the floor including any banners and signage.
Booths and suites with independent structures for displays are limited to up to twelve (12) feet from the floor and must be demonstrated to be secure. This includes pop up tents.
Independent structures will be inspected by Dealers Den Staff for compliance.
Dealers, please plan your display setups in advance based on this information and reach out to us if there are any questions e-mail dealers@furfest.org. The Dealers Den Directors reserve the right to approve or deny and structure that they consider in violation of these rules.
